“Three Anti-Submarine Warfare Ships for Indian Navy Launched at Cochin Shipyard”

The Indian Navy recently witnessed a significant stride in its maritime capabilities as Cochin Shipyard launched three new anti-submarine warfare ships. The ships, designed to bolster the Navy’s prowess, mark a crucial milestone in enhancing India’s maritime security. The vessels, constructed indigenously under the ‘P-17A project,’ promise advanced technological features and strategic advantages for safeguarding India’s maritime borders.

The first vessel, INS Nilgiri, inaugurated in a grand ceremony, signifies a remarkable achievement in the country’s ‘Make in India’ initiative. These ships, with cutting-edge technologies and enhanced operational capabilities, demonstrate India’s commitment to self-reliance in defense production.

The launch of these anti-submarine warfare ships at Cochin Shipyard underscores the nation’s dedication to bolstering its naval fleet. The strategic significance of these vessels cannot be overstated, as they are equipped with sophisticated features to detect and neutralize potential submarine threats. Additionally, they are set to play a pivotal role in safeguarding India’s maritime interests and maintaining security in the Indian Ocean Region.
